Councillors call for party-switching Keith's resignation
Councillors are calling for Keith Watson's resignation after he switched parties just a week after he was re-elected.
Coun Watson stood for the Liberal Democrats in the Greetland and Stainland ward in the May 1 elections.
But on Friday he told the party he was joining the Conservatives, the largest group on Calderdale Council.
Liberal Democrat group leader Janet Battye said Coun Watson had been asked to hand in his resignation but refused. Councillor Watson was unavailable for comment.
